Warning Signs You Need Hardwood Floor Water Extraction

Ignoring water damage on your hardwood floors can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Here are some warning signs that you need our expert Hardwood Floor Water Extraction services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ice a musty smell that persists even after cleaning, it’s time to call our team.

Warped or Buckled Hardwood Floors

Water damage can cause hardwood floors to warp or buckle. If you notice any changes in the appearance of your floors,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on your hardwood floors can be a sign of underlying water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ution.

Peeling or Cracking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el or crack. If you notice any signs of water damage on your walls or ceilings, it’s time to call our team.

Unusual Noises or Creaks

Water damage can cause unusual noises or creaks in your floors. If you notice any changes in the sound or feel of your floors, it’s essential to address the issue quickly.

Hardwood Floor Water Extraction Cost in Melrose, MA

The cost of Hardwood Floor Water Extraction services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Melrose, MA. Our team will provide you with a customized estimate after assessing the damage on-site.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, the amount of water extracted, and the complexity of the job.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area, the level of contamination, and the type of equipment used.
Hardwood Floor Repair or Replacement $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age, the type of hardwood floor, and the complexity of the repair or replacement.
More Services (e.g., mold remediation, drywall repair) $500 – $2,000 The scope of the more services required, the size of the affected area, and the complexity of the job.
